Transaction 07e357617aa233bd01c067f25c336b90cfc9d2c26360974ede08100fe49651bf
1 Input
2 Outputs
- 07e357617aa233bd01c067f25c336b90cfc9d2c26360974ede08100fe49651bf:0
- 07e357617aa233bd01c067f25c336b90cfc9d2c26360974ede08100fe49651bf:1
value 49000
address 3AdgtwBD1a4V8yfCd9uTqDmwnjjRrUPbhC
value 1009810
address 15cMDswVfb3Jomst659MFUGwP44bws8Mu8